      Statements: Some songs are music. All music are

      composers. Some composers are lyrics. Conclusions: I. Some songs are not lyrics. II. All music may be songs. III. Some songs are lyrics. In each of the questions below are given three statements followed by three conclusions numbered I, II and III. You have to take the given statements to be true even if they seem to be at variance with commonly known facts. Read all the conclusions and then decide which of given conclusions logically follows from the given statements disregarding commonly known facts.
      A Only I and III follows.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      B Either I or III and only II follows.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      C Only II follows.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      D All follows. Correct Answer Incorrect Answer
      E None of these Correct Answer Incorrect Answer

      Solution

      Some songs are music(I) + All music are composers(A) ⇒ Some songs are composers(I) + Some composers are lyrics(I) ⇒ No conclusion. Hence neither conclusion I nor conclusion II follows but it will make a complementary pair. Hence either conclusion I or conclusion II follows.
